- The distance between Budapest-LORINC, Hungary and Dera Ismail Khan, Pakistan is approximately 4,660 km or 2,895 mi.
- To reach Budapest-LORINC in this distance one would set out from Dera Ismail Khan bearing 307.3° or NW and follow the great circles arc to approach Budapest-LORINC bearing 272.7° or W .
- Budapest-LORINC has a marine west coast climate (Cfb) whereas Dera Ismail Khan has a subtropical hot desert climate (BWh).
- Budapest-LORINC is in or near the warm temperate dry forest biome whereas Dera Ismail Khan is in or near the subtropical desert scrub biome.
- The annual mean temperature is 13.8 °C (24.9°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 0.4 °C (0.7°F) more in Budapest-LORINC. The continentality subtype is subcontinental for both.
- Total annual precipitation averages 247.2 mm (9.7 in) more which is equivalent to 247.2 l/m² (6.07 US gal/ft²) or 2,472,000 l/ha (264,273 US gal/ac) more. About 2 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 15.6° lower in Budapest-LORINC than in Dera Ismail Khan.
